        When using dvc with git, the log edit buffer sometimes is
 blank. At other times, It seems to be pre-filled (perhaps from the last
 commit).

        Is the blank log entry buffer expected? Here is how I reproduce
 this.

 a. Make a change in some source file in the project.
 b. Hit "C-x V =" to see the diffs (asks me whether or not I want to use
    the git index, say yes)
 c. Look at the diff, hit "m" on the files changed, and hit "a" to add
    them to the index.
 d. Hit "c" in the xgit-diff buffer to commit the changes
 e. The xgit-log-edit buffer is empty.

        Should there be something in the buffer?  Shouldn't there be a
 separator (dvc-log-edit-file-list-marker) in this buffer? (I wanted to
 add a signed off by line using the dvc-log-edit-hook, and wanted to
 search forward to the separator, and add the signed off by just above)
